Our 125 gal REEF and 45 gal FOWLR

Hello everyone, and how is everyone doing? I am new to your forums, as a new person i figure i would let everyone see what i got. here we go.

45 Gal setup

CPR aquafudge hang on tank refugium large 5 [acronym:8dea9592e1="Gallon"]gal[/acronym:8dea9592e1] capacity
basic 20 watt lights
50 lbs live rock
4 inches marine sand

Corals ( just to see what would they do under the low light conditions)

2 mushrooms
2 polpys

Creatures

1 blood shrimp
2 pepermints
5 hermits
5 turbo snails
3 bumble bee snails

Fish

1 longnose hawkfish
1 bi color gamma
1 velvet damsel
1 yellow tail damsel
1 yellow goby
1 pajama cardinal
1 reg cardinal

Water is at 1.025 [acronym:8dea9592e1="power head or Measure of the concentration of hydrogen ions, depending on context"]ph[/acronym:8dea9592e1] is 8.1 temp is 80 nitriti 0 nitratr 0 amonina 0

125 Gal Setup

CPR aquafudge hang on tank Refugium large 5 [acronym:8dea9592e1="Gallon"]gal[/acronym:8dea9592e1] capacity
150 Seaclone Protein Skimmer
2 powerheads. ( 1 is for daytime only, 1 is 24 hours )

90lbs of marine sand. assorted colors
110lbs of live rock. 50lbs from Dr.Mac 20lbs from Corner Critters 30lbs from a friends tank

Lighting
2 sets of coralife 150 watt metal halid with 130 watts acentics for a total of 300 watts metal and 260 watts of acentics

Livestock includes

assorted xenia's
assorted polyps
7 bubble tips ( they like to split )
assorted shrroms
4 leathers different kinds
clam
orysters
mussles
2 [acronym:8dea9592e1="Broken or cut pieces of coral which will eventually grow into a new animal"]frags[/acronym:8dea9592e1] of frogspawn
large plate coral 10 inch diameter
other assorted stuff that grew on rocks. lots of sponges

fish include
yellow tang
blue dansel
3 strip damsel
2 marrons kinda mated they hang out in the same anenomes
mandrin
clown goby
pacific sailfin tang
schoolin bannerfish

inverts
coral banded shrimp
pepermint shrimp
brittle star
lots of snails
lots of hermits
emeralds

Water is at 1.026 [acronym:8dea9592e1="power head or Measure of the concentration of hydrogen ions, depending on context"]ph[/acronym:8dea9592e1] is 8.2 temp is 80 nitriti 0 nitratr 0 amonina 0

How does the hawkfish do with the inverts? I have read they will eat shrimp.

Well to tell you the truth, i have read that to, but my girlfriend brought him home on surprise. the hawkfish has been in the tank for about 3 months, the shrimp have been in there for years. he has not messed with any of them. most of the shrimp are the same ssize if not bigger than him. but as he grows, i suppoose i will see what happens. hehe
